Nettet2. feb. 2012 · The average hospital charge was nearly $28,000, of which insurance paid on average almost $6,000. (Most patients also owe a minimal co-pay.) So leaving against medical advice brought no additional financial burden to the patient. Of the 453 insured patients who left AMA, payment was initially denied in only 18 cases. NettetNon-medical leave days are leave days from the nursing facility for non-medical reasons, e.g., visits to the homes of family or friends or absences for therapeutic and/or rehabilitative reasons. The attending physician must approve the leave and certify that the leave is not contrary to the patient's plan of care. The
